Lyse Mauvais is an environmental journalist based in southern France after several years reporting from the MENA region (Jordan, Iraq, Syria).

Her work focuses on the intersection between agriculture, climate and environmental issues, conflict-related pollution and biodiversity loss.

Who Owns Our Winter

CHAMONIX / VIOLA / PRAGELATO / TEGLIO – "Who Owns Our Winter" is a cross-border investigation into the lead-up to the 2026 Winter Olympics in Cortina and the 2030 Winter Olympics in the French Alps which explores the environmental, social, and economic implications of adopting a development model based on winter sports in an era of climate change.

The Murky Paths of European Climate Aid

PARIS / LONDON / STOCKHOLM – This investigation reveals how European countries have been spending the “climate finance” that they have pledged to help developing countries tackle climate change.
